Ministry of Energy: On 12 March, fuel imports through Giurgiulești Port increased significantly

Fuel imports through the Giurgiulești Free International Port increased significantly on 12 March, totalling 219 tons of gasoline and 2,083 tons of diesel, the Ministry of Energy announced today.

At the same time, 865 tons of gasoline and 1,560 tons of diesel entered the country through the land customs points of Leușeni and Ungheni (rail).

Under these conditions, fuel stocks amounted to 22 days of consumption for gasoline, 11 days for diesel, and 12 days for LPG.

The Ministry of Energy assured that gasoline and diesel imports continue under normal conditions, and the institution is closely monitoring the situation on the petroleum products market and, together with the competent authorities, is ready to intervene to ensure consumers have the necessary fuels.

On March 4, the Government declared a state of alert in the energy sector for a period of 60 days in connection with the external situation. According to the authorities, the measure is preventive in nature and aims to protect domestic consumption and maintain the stability of the energy system.
